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 strip steaks (beef)
  • 2 TBSP olive oil
  • 2 TBSP butter
  • 2 TBSP minced garlic
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ese
  • Red pepper flakes
  • Oregano
  • Thyme
  • Sun-dried tomatoes
  • 16 oz Rigatoni pasta

Instructions

  1. Season beef steaks with steak seasoning.
  2. Boil water in a pot and cook pasta according to package directions until al dente.
  3. In a skillet, heat olive oil and butter over medium-high heat; cook steaks for about 5 minutes on each side to desired doneness. Remove from skillet.
  4. In the same skillet, add flour to drippings; stir well and cook for one minute.
  5. Add minced garlic and chicken broth; then stir in heavy cream and Parmesan cheese until combined.
  6. Mix in red pepper flakes, oregano, thyme, and sun-dried tomatoes.
  7. Once the sauce thickens, drain pasta and add to the skillet along with sliced beef; toss gently to combine.
